Reception Team Lead
Cosmetic Surgery of the Royal Liver Building
Aesthetics of the Royal Liver Building
Purpose of the role
To lead the reception team in delivering an exceptional patient experience, ensuring that every interaction reflects the standards of a regulated clinical service. The Reception Team Lead supports safe patient flow, impeccable communication, accurate records, and smooth daily operations across all service lines.
Key responsibilities
Clinical front end coordination
- Oversee daily reception operations to ensure patients are greeted promptly and guided through check in and check out with accuracy and professionalism
- Maintain real time awareness of clinician locations, treatment room allocations and patient movements to support safe and efficient flow
- Ensure all patient details, documentation and consent files are checked before clinical handover
- Monitor punctuality of clinics and escalate delays to operations and governance as required
- Support NEWS observations and pre procedure checks by ensuring the correct documentation reaches clinical staff without delay
Patient experience
- Uphold a consistently warm, calm and knowledgeable presence at the front desk
- Ensure that all reception staff offer skincare advice, rebooking, product bundles and aesthetic referrals as standard practice
- Manage complaints or concerns with discretion and escalate complex issues appropriately
- Ensure a seamless experience for returning patients including awareness of previous procedures, preferences and required follow up
Administrative and governance support
- Oversee the accuracy of patient bookings, confirmations and follow up appointments
- Ensure all calls, messages and digital enquiries are responded to promptly and recorded correctly
- Support compliance with the CQC Single Assessment Framework by ensuring reception processes align with Safe, Effective, Caring and Well Led quality statements
- Maintain daily checklists, document control, stock ordering for reception and adherence to GDPR and confidentiality requirements
- Assist governance with preparation of records for audits, inspections and internal reviews
Team leadership
- Train reception staff in communication standards, booking accuracy, patient engagement and escalation processes
- Conduct regular one to one reviews, call quality checks and performance improvement plans
- Manage the rota and ensure appropriate cover across extended hours
- Lead by example with exceptional professionalism, presence and attention to detail
Communication and liaison
- Act as the first point of contact for clinicians regarding patient flow, documentation gaps, delays or urgent issues
- Liaise with operations, governance and theatre to ensure reception processes support clinical safety
- Coordinate any external visitors, contractors and deliveries in line with building and clinic rules
Expected standards
- Absolute accuracy with patient data and financial transactions
- Calm and polished demeanour at all times
- Full understanding of every service offered at the clinic, including VASER liposuction, Morpheus8, blepharoplasty, cataract, and skincare
- Consistent promotion of rebooking and integrated skincare
- Adherence to all internal SOPs, reception procedures and governance requirements
Person specification
- Proven experience in a high end reception or client services role
- Strong organisational ability and natural leadership
- Excellent spoken and written communication
- Confidence to manage difficult situations with fairness and clarity
- Understanding of clinical environments, privacy standards and safe patient flow
- High level of personal presentation and patient centred behaviour
